First things first, let's talk about what CarPlay is. CarPlay is a smarter and safer way to use your iPhone in the car. It allows you to get directions, make calls, send and receive messages, and listen to music while keeping your focus on the road. Typically, when you connect your iPhone to your car's entertainment system with a lightning cable to use CarPlay, the cable serves both as a charging source and a data connection for CarPlay to function.
